WebKit Bugzilla
New
Browse
Log In
×
Sign in with GitHub
or
Remember my login
Create Account
·
Forgot Password
Forgotten password account recovery
RESOLVED FIXED
166934
Web Inspector: color, gradient, cubic-bezier, spring editors should be dismissable using ESC
https://bugs.webkit.org/show_bug.cgi?id=166934
Summary
Web Inspector: color, gradient, cubic-bezier, spring editors should be dismis...
Blaze Burg
Reported
2017-01-11 10:50:23 PST
There is no straightforward way to dismiss these editors with the keyboard. This is annoying for workflow reasons and a blocker for making these accessible via FKA (full keyboard access). ESC is currently handled by the split console shortcut.
Attachments
Patch
(4.39 KB, patch)
2017-01-11 15:19 PST
,
Devin Rousso
bburg
: review+
Details
Formatted Diff
Diff
Patch
(4.20 KB, patch)
2017-01-11 17:07 PST
,
Devin Rousso
commit-queue
: commit-queue-
Details
Formatted Diff
Diff
Patch
(4.19 KB, patch)
2017-01-11 17:32 PST
,
Devin Rousso
no flags
Details
Formatted Diff
Diff
Show Obsolete
(2)
View All
Add attachment
proposed patch, testcase, etc.
Radar WebKit Bug Importer
Comment 1
2017-01-11 11:19:37 PST
<
rdar://problem/29972995
>
Devin Rousso
Comment 2
2017-01-11 15:19:26 PST
Created
attachment 298618
[details]
Patch
Blaze Burg
Comment 3
2017-01-11 16:19:43 PST
Comment on
attachment 298618
[details]
Patch View in context:
https://bugs.webkit.org/attachment.cgi?id=298618&action=review
r=me, please fix typo
> Source/WebInspectorUI/ChangeLog:13 > + Adds a keydown listener while visible for the Escape key that dismisses the popver.
Nit: popover
Devin Rousso
Comment 4
2017-01-11 17:07:51 PST
Created
attachment 298635
[details]
Patch
WebKit Commit Bot
Comment 5
2017-01-11 17:09:43 PST
Comment on
attachment 298635
[details]
Patch Rejecting
attachment 298635
[details]
from commit-queue. Failed to run "['/Volumes/Data/EWS/WebKit/Tools/Scripts/webkit-patch', '--status-host=webkit-queues.webkit.org', '--bot-id=webkit-cq-01', 'validate-changelog', '--check-oops', '--non-interactive', 298635, '--port=mac']" exit_code: 1 cwd: /Volumes/Data/EWS/WebKit ChangeLog entry in Source/WebInspectorUI/ChangeLog contains OOPS!. Full output:
http://webkit-queues.webkit.org/results/2873673
Devin Rousso
Comment 6
2017-01-11 17:32:36 PST
Created
attachment 298642
[details]
Patch Whoops. Forgot r+ in ChangeLog :P
WebKit Commit Bot
Comment 7
2017-01-11 18:09:43 PST
Comment on
attachment 298642
[details]
Patch Clearing flags on attachment: 298642 Committed
r210615
: <
http://trac.webkit.org/changeset/210615
>
WebKit Commit Bot
Comment 8
2017-01-11 18:09:47 PST
All reviewed patches have been landed. Closing bug.
Note
You need to
log in
before you can comment on or make changes to this bug.
Top of Page
Format For Printing
XML
Clone This Bug